Installation and Maintenance Requirements
The installation process for ultra-slim wall-mounted electric fires is a significant consideration for many homeowners. While often simpler than traditional fireplace installations, it’s essential to understand the requirements. Most models come with wall-mounting brackets, and the process typically involves marking the wall, drilling holes, and securely fixing the bracket. Some ultra-slim units are designed for recessed installation, which requires creating a suitable recess in the wall, potentially involving a stud finder, drywall cutting, and ensuring adequate clearance for the unit and its electrical components. Always consult the manufacturer’s instructions for specific installation guidance and consider hiring a qualified electrician if you are not comfortable with electrical work or if the unit requires a dedicated circuit.
Once installed, maintenance is generally straightforward, contributing to the appeal of these electric fires. Unlike traditional fireplaces that require chimney sweeping and ash removal, electric fires are largely maintenance-free in terms of cleaning the combustion chamber. Regular dusting of the unit and the glass front will keep it looking its best. For models with flame effects, it’s important to ensure the LEDs are not obstructed by dust or debris. Periodically checking that the fan, if present, is free from obstructions will ensure optimal heat distribution and quiet operation.
Safety features are an integral part of maintenance, even if passive. Most modern electric fires are equipped with overheat protection, which automatically shuts the unit down if it senses an unsafe temperature. While this is a built-in safety mechanism, ensuring that the ventilation around the fire is not blocked by curtains or furniture is crucial for its proper functioning and longevity. Following the manufacturer’s guidelines on clearance distances is essential for both safety and efficient operation.
The simplicity of maintenance is a major selling point for ultra-slim wall-mounted electric fires. The lack of fuel, ash, and complex chimney systems means less hassle and lower ongoing costs compared to gas or wood-burning alternatives. This ease of care, coupled with a relatively simple installation, makes them an attractive option for those seeking a stylish and convenient heating and decorative solution for their homes.
Energy Efficiency and Running Costs
When evaluating ultra-slim wall-mounted electric fires, understanding their energy efficiency and potential running costs is critical for making an informed purchasing decision. Electric fires, in general, convert nearly 100% of the electricity they consume into heat. However, the cost-effectiveness of this heat depends heavily on electricity prices in your region and the efficiency of the heating element within the fire. Look for models with high-efficiency fan heaters, as these can distribute warmth more effectively and potentially reduce the time the heater needs to run to reach a desired temperature.
The wattage of the heater is a direct indicator of its energy consumption. A 2kW heater, for instance, will consume 2 kilowatts of electricity per hour when operating at its maximum setting. To estimate running costs, multiply this wattage by your electricity tariff (e.g., pence per kilowatt-hour) and the duration of use. For example, running a 2kW heater for 4 hours on a tariff of 20p/kWh would cost £1.60 (2kW x 4 hours x £0.20/kWh). This calculation highlights the importance of using the heater judiciously, especially in well-insulated rooms.
Many ultra-slim fires offer multiple heat settings, allowing you to select a lower wattage for milder days or to maintain a steady temperature. Furthermore, the inclusion of thermostats is a key feature for energy management. A thermostat ensures that the heater cycles on and off automatically to maintain a set temperature, preventing the room from overheating and saving energy compared to a unit that runs continuously at maximum output.
The flame effect also contributes to running costs, though typically much less than the heater. LED flame effects are highly energy-efficient, consuming very little electricity to create a visual ambiance. Many models allow you to operate the flame effect independently of the heater, providing a cozy atmosphere without the associated heating costs, making them a cost-effective decorative feature year-round. Considering these factors will help you choose a fire that is not only aesthetically pleasing but also mindful of your energy bills.

2. Heating Efficiency and Output Capabilities
While primarily appreciated for their visual appeal, ultra-slim wall-mounted electric fires also offer valuable supplemental heating capabilities. Their efficiency in this regard is directly tied to their heat output, typically measured in kilowatts (kW). For most living rooms or bedrooms, a heat output of between 1kW and 2kW is generally sufficient to provide a noticeable boost in ambient temperature without significantly increasing energy consumption. It is important to differentiate between the visual flame effect and the actual heating element; some fires offer a “flame only” mode, allowing for ambiance without heat, which is ideal for warmer months or when supplemental heating is not required. The practicality of these units as secondary heat sources lies in their ability to quickly warm a specific area, providing localized comfort without the need to heat an entire house.
When assessing heating efficiency, pay close attention to the wattage and the presence of a thermostat. Many ultra-slim models come equipped with thermostatic controls, allowing the fire to automatically maintain a set temperature, thereby optimizing energy usage. A 2kW heater, for instance, will draw approximately 2000 watts of electricity when operating at its maximum setting. Energy efficiency ratings, while less standardized for electric fires than for larger appliances, are still worth noting. Some manufacturers may provide estimated running costs or energy consumption figures, which can be helpful in understanding the long-term operational expenses. The presence of a timer function is another practical feature, allowing users to pre-set the heating duration, further enhancing energy efficiency and convenience.

What kind of heating output can I expect from an ultra-slim wall-mounted electric fire?
The heating output of ultra-slim wall-mounted electric fires typically ranges from 1kW to 2kW, often with two heat settings. This output is generally sufficient to provide supplemental heat for small to medium-sized rooms, such as living rooms, bedrooms, or studies. A 1kW setting is suitable for maintaining a comfortable temperature or for use on milder days, while the 2kW setting provides a more robust heat boost for colder conditions.
It’s important to understand that these fires are not typically designed as whole-house heating solutions, especially in larger or poorly insulated properties. Their strength lies in their ability to quickly warm a specific zone or to add a comfortable layer of heat to a room already being heated by a central system. Factors such as room insulation, ceiling height, and desired temperature will influence how effectively the fire heats the space. Many models include adjustable thermostats and fan-assisted heat, which helps to distribute the warmth more evenly and efficiently within the designated area.
